WebDec 13, 2024 · Six Sigma Gage R&R R Code. Charts for MSA of battery example. According to the results of the MSA, the %StudyVar due to R&R is 93.13%. The total number of distinct categories was 1. This combination of results (i.e. small number of categories and a large percentage of variability), represents the worst case scenario for a measurement system. Web1.673164. Use the Gage R&R formula for reproducibility. Reproducibility = √ (X̅ Range * K 2) 2 - (Repeatability 2 / (nr)) where X̅ Range is from step 9, repeatability is from step 11, n is the number of parts, and r is the number of sets of measurements.
